    I've been looking at all the videos I can find on how to wire up the raptor lights so that when you turn your DRL on, they lights would come on and stay on all the way up through being on with the headlights.

    It seems from one video that this is not possible because if you wire it to the DRL fuse, the lights turn on as soon as you turn the truck on, even if the DRL are off.

    Has anyone figured out how to get this to work?

    I used this video to wire my raptor lights up.

    https://www.youtube.com/watch?time_continue=41&v=YRbzCK66oko&feature=emb_logo

    I built the harness like is showing in the video. At first I decided to splice together the DRL (pink) wire with the harness, plugged everything in, the raptor lights wouldn't work when turning DRL on. I had built the 2 wire harness as shown in the video and then I also spliced in the lights on (green wire)(I don't have Auto ~ I didn't know I had to buy a premium package to get that). The raptor lights now work with DRL on all the way up through headlights on. Thanks for the video!     R4T harness is legit...I made it for them:)
    FYI, it powers the raptors in both DRL mode AND Parking light mode. This is tricky because each of those circuits turns off when the other is on.
